The Specimen Collection Cards Market is experiencing robust growth, driven by rising demand for efficient, cost-effective, and reliable diagnostic solutions. These cards, designed for collecting and preserving biological samples such as blood, saliva, and other fluids, play a vital role in disease detection, genetic screening, and forensic applications. As healthcare and research sectors grow globally, the utility of specimen collection cards expands in parallel.

The market’s expansion is influenced by various factors, including the growing focus on point-of-care testing, increased prevalence of chronic and infectious diseases, and a rising awareness regarding early disease diagnosis. Moreover, government initiatives across developed and developing countries to improve public health infrastructure are accelerating the adoption of advanced diagnostic tools, including these cards.

Technological advancements in specimen collection methods are also reshaping the market scenario. Newer cards are now designed to improve sample stability, enhance accuracy, and support a wider range of testing techniques. These innovations have made specimen collection more accessible, particularly in remote and underserved regions, where clinical labs and medical facilities may be limited.

In addition, the growing trend of at-home testing kits is boosting demand. With patients and healthcare providers looking for more convenient sample collection solutions, these cards are proving invaluable for delivering reliable results without requiring clinical visits. This trend gained momentum especially during the COVID-19 pandemic and continues to influence diagnostic behaviors post-pandemic.

The increasing use of dried blood spot (DBS) collection cards in newborn screening and metabolic disorder detection is another significant growth driver. These applications ensure early diagnosis and treatment, which is especially critical in pediatric healthcare. Furthermore, forensic science and law enforcement agencies also rely heavily on specimen cards for DNA profiling and evidence preservation.

In academic and clinical research, specimen collection cards enable long-term storage of biosamples for retrospective studies, especially in large-scale epidemiological research. The ability to store samples without the need for refrigeration drastically reduces logistical costs, making these cards a cost-efficient choice for researchers globally.

Digitalization and integration with laboratory information systems (LIS) are also becoming more prevalent in this market. Smart cards equipped with barcodes and RFID technology improve sample tracking and minimize human error, further boosting their reliability and appeal.
